aOur New Associate!
Felicia Sitrin, MA

We would like to extend a warm welcome to our newest associate, Felicia Sitrin. Felicia received her Masters degree in Clinical Psychology from Columbia University.  She is a doctoral student of Clinical Psychology at Long Island University. Felicia has experience providing therapy to individuals who face challenges with relationships, work, and adjusting to life changes. She specializes in guided meditation and teaching mindfulness practices to help clients manage anxiety and alleviate stress. Felicia provides a supportive space in which to explore emotion and develop healthy coping skills.
